Hotels Business definition

Hotels Business means the hotels and soft drinks businesses carried on by certain members of Six Continents’ Group prior to Completion as described in the IHG Listing Particulars dated 17 February 2003;
Hotels Business means the hotel business of the Group, as described in this document, as carried on by the Hotel Group
